Cross the Line
Cross the Line (Spanish: No matarás) is a 2020 Spanish thriller film directed by David Victori, starring Mario Casas.[1][2][3]

The film won the Goya Award for Best Actor for Casas, from a total of three nominations, at the 35th Goya Awards.[4][5] At the 8th Feroz Awards, the film also won Best Actor, from a total of four nominations.[6]

Production
The film is a Filmax production, with the participation of TVE, TVC and Movistar+.[8] It was shot in Barcelona.[8]
Release
The film had its world premiere at the 53rd Sitges Film Festival on 10 October 2020.[9][10] Distributed by Filmax,[8] it was theatrically released in Spain on 16 October 2020.
